With their signature blend of punishing riffs, dynamic compositions, and visceral lyricism, Whitechapel continues to push the boundaries of heavy music. Hymns in Dissonance sees the band reinventing themselves, going darker, deeper, and heavier than ever before. "We attempted to write our heaviest album to date," says guitarist Alex Wade. "We wanted to put out something that was shockingly menacing and brutal."
